Virginia Elizabeth Land McCarty September 23, 1917 – June 15, 2006 On June 15th, 2006 an earthly angel returned to her home in Heaven. The Lord called Virginia Elizabeth Land McCarty home after a brief illness. Her memorial service will be held at the Bosqueville United Methodist Church located at 7327 Rock Creek Road on Friday, June 23rd at 11:00 AM. Virginia was born the youngest of five children to Henry Frederick Land and Barbara Maria Yates Land on September 23, 1917, in Elmore County, Alabama. Virginia graduated from Elmore County High School in 1936. Shortly after graduation and while visiting her sister in Waco, she met a dashing young Baylor student, James D. McCarty, Jr., during an outing in Cameron Park. They were married at the Hill County Courthouse in Hillsboro, TX on May 29, 1937. Virginia had a long and distinguished career as cafeteria manager for the Waco ISD until her retirement in 1979. Her innate goodness shown through in everything she did and with whomever she interacted. She enjoyed traveling, sewing, cooking, painting and reading, but her greatest pleasure came from doing things for her family. Whatever she did, she did it well with the zest of living life to its fullest. Preceding her in death were her parents, her brothers Bruce, Buck and Curry, her sister Geraldine Wiethop and two of her own children, Jimmie and Donna Marie McCarty. She is survived by her loving husband of 69 years, James D. Jake McCarty, Jr., daughter Cindy Dian Bethany and husband James Bethany of China Spring, son David Allan McCarty of Georgetown, grandson Lonny James Bethany of Spring, and grandson and granddaughter Evan Michael McCarty and Heather Mirita McCarty of Temple, nieces Jane Smith of Sherman and Leah Cash of Kerrville. Everyone who was blessed to know her will sorely miss her generous nature, sunny smile and sweet laugh.
